| "What the Papers Said" - from Shropshire Caving & Mining Club Archives |
Wellington Journal & Shrewsbury News, November 23rd,
1895
|
||
|
|
ACCIDENT: Mr. J. Fox, a married man, was following his occupation in the Stych's Colliery on Wednesday, when he cut his hand with a clod piece. Blood-poisoning resulted, and he is now under the care of a local doctor, and progressing favourably. |
|
| Submitted by Steve Dewhirst Note: The accident occurred on 20th November. |
